What Is Coconut Sugar Private Label?
Coconut sugar private label means a business sells coconut sugar products under its own brand name while the manufacturing process is handled by a third-party supplier.
The supplier produces the coconut sugar according to agreed specifications, then prepares the product with the buyer’s branding requirements.
Private label solutions may include:
- Product selection
- Packaging development
- Custom labels
- Brand customization
- Quality control
- Export preparation
For example, a health food retailer in Europe may want to launch its own organic coconut sugar brand. Instead of building a production facility, the company can partner with an Indonesian supplier that already has the expertise and production capability.
The retailer controls the brand identity, while the supplier manages manufacturing.
This business model has become popular because it provides flexibility and efficiency.

The Role of OEM Coconut Sugar Production
OEM coconut sugar is an important part of private label business models.
OEM coconut sugar refers to products manufactured by a supplier based on the buyer’s specifications.
The buyer provides requirements related to:
- Product type
- Packaging format
- Brand identity
- Quality standards
- Market requirements
The manufacturer then produces the coconut sugar according to those specifications.
OEM production is especially valuable for businesses that want customized products without managing the entire manufacturing process.
A professional OEM partner can help with:
- Product formulation
- Packaging recommendations
- Production planning
- Quality testing
- Export documentation
For international brands, OEM coconut sugar provides a practical way to develop unique products while working with experienced producers.

Packaging Options for Private Label Coconut Sugar
Packaging is a key component of private label success.
Different markets require different packaging solutions.
Retail Packaging
Retail products usually require attractive packaging designed for consumers.
Common formats include:
- Stand-up pouches
- Kraft bags
- Small consumer packs
- Custom printed packaging
Retail packaging should communicate product benefits clearly.
Bulk Packaging
Industrial buyers may require larger packaging formats.
Bulk packaging is suitable for:
- Food manufacturers
- Beverage companies
- Bakeries
- Restaurants
Common formats include:
- 10 kg bags
- 20 kg bags
- 25 kg sacks
A flexible supplier can provide both retail and bulk packaging options depending on customer needs.
